The Impact of the Covid-19 Pandemic on Polish IT Enterprises - Financial Sector Analysis

The subject of this article is a financial sector analysis of companies operating in the IT industry whose shares are listed on the main and parallel markets of the Warsaw Stock Exchange. The analysis period covers the years 2018-2022, which includes the period of the COVID-19 pandemic. Opinions vary regarding the impact of the pandemic on the activities of the described industry. The aim of the article is to assess the impact of the Covid-19 pandemic on the financial situation of IT enterprises. The authors put forward 4 theses in the article: two regarding the impact of the pandemic on the financial situation of the examined industry, one stating the difference in the financial situation of companies listed on the primary and parallel markets (NC) and one stating the increase in the investment attractiveness of companies from the IT sector. The financial sector analysis of the IT industry in 2018-2022 allowed us to determine general trends in given analytical areas and confirm the theses. The determined statistical parameters show that the COVID-19 pandemic had a positive impact on the financial situation of IT sector companies listed on the Stock Exchange. The changes apply to most of the analyzed enterprises. The obtained results indicate differences in the financial situation of IT sector companies listed on the main market compared to the parallel market and an increase in the investment attractiveness of IT sector companies in the analyzed period. This article is a starting point for further research in the field of IT sector analysis, including determining or changing the market position of individual enterprises.
